WWE is taping their annual Tribute to the Troops show this afternoon at Naval Base San Diego. The show will air on the USA Network on Thursday, December 14 at 8 PM ET.
The show will feature wrestlers from both Raw and SmackDown. SmackDown tonight is also in San Diego at the nearby Valley View Casino Center, which is about 15 minutes away, so wrestlers on the SmackDown roster could still be at both shows if needed.
The Raw roster will be traveling to Abu Dhabi later today for two house shows there this week.
Samoa Joe posted this photo of the ring, which will actually be outdoors at the naval base.
